달력

09

« 2014/09 »

  •  
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11
  • 12
  • 13
  • 14
  • 15
  • 16
  • 17
  • 18
  • 19
  • 20
  • 21
  • 22
  • 23
  • 24
  • 25
  • 26
  • 27
  • 28
  • 29
  • 30
  •  
  •  
  •  
  •  
[관리자 메모]
스크립트 에러는 웹 개발자가 페이지를 수정해야 하는 것이 맞습니다. 하지만 네티즌의 입장에서는 일일이 건의하기가 쉽지가 않습니다. 일단 급한대로 인터넷 옵션 설정을 하시는 것도 하나의 방법입니다.

문제) 이 스크립트의 실행을 멈추시겠습니까?



해결) 익스플로러에서 - 도구 - 인터넷옵션 - 고급 - 모든 스크립트 오류에 관련된 알림 표시에 체크 해제

---------------------------------------------------------------------------------------------------

Microsoft 고객지원

기술 자료: 175500 - 마지막 검토: 2010년 5월 19일 수요일 - 수정: 6.1

오류 메시지: "이 페이지의 스크립트로 인해 Internet Explorer 실행의 속도가 느려질 수 있습니다."

요약
일부 스크립트를 실행하는 데 너무 많은 시간이 소요될 수 있으므로 Internet Explorer는 느린 스크립트를 계속 실행할지 묻는 메시지가...

일부 스크립트를 실행하는 데 너무 많은 시간이 소요될 수 있으므로 Internet Explorer는 느린 스크립트를 계속 실행할지 묻는 메시지가 표시합니다. 일부 테스트 및 벤치마크에서는 실행하는 데 시간이 오래 걸리는 스크립트를 사용할 수 있으며 메시지 상자를 표시하기 전에 시간을 늘리려고 할 수 있습니다. 특정 클라이언트 컴퓨터에서 레지스트리 항목을 수정하면 Internet Explorer에서 스크립트 시간 초과 값이 변경될 수 있습니다.

추가 정보
웹 페이지에 실행하는 데 너무 시간이 오래 소요되는 스크립트가 포함되어 있는 경우가 있습니다. 큰 파일을 전송하거나 큰 데이터베이스 쿼리를 수행...

웹 페이지에 실행하는 데 너무 시간이 오래 소요되는 스크립트가 포함되어 있는 경우가 있습니다. 큰 파일을 전송하거나 큰 데이터베이스 쿼리를 수행하기 위해 웹 페이지에서 ActiveX 컨트롤을 스크립팅하는 경우 시간이 오래 지연되는 경우가 종종 있습니다. Internet Explorer 3.02는 오랜 지체가 발생할 경우 이를 감지하고 다음과 같은 대화 상자를 표시합니다.

이 페이지에 완료하는 데 시간이 너무 오래 걸리는 스크립트가 포함되어 있습니다. 이 스크립트를 지금 끝내려면 [취소]를 클릭하십시오.
Internet Explorer 버전 4.0, 5.0, 6, 7 및 8에도 다음과 같은 비슷한 메시지 상자가 표시됩니다.

이 페이지의 스크립트로 인해 Internet Explorer 실행의 속도가 느려질 수 있습니다. 스크립트를 계속 실행할 경우 컴퓨터가 응답하지 않을 수 있습니다. 스크립트 실행을 중단하시겠습니까?
이 메커니즘은 무한 루프로 실행되거나 느리게 실행되는 오동작 스크립트를 중단할 수 있도록 합니다.

Internet Explorer 3.02에서 이 메시지 상자는 Windows 95이 실행되는 컴퓨터에 나타날 수 있습니다. 버전 3.02 브라우저는 지난 5초 내에 스크립트 스레드가 Windows 메시지를 펌프했는지 확인합니다. Internet Explorer 3.02의 경우 이러한 시간 초과 기간을 재정의할 수 있는 방법이 없습니다. 장기 차단 작업에서 ActiveX 컨트롤을 사용하는 경우 해당 ActiveX 컨트롤이 이벤트 메커니즘을 사용하고 호출자에게 컨트롤을 반환하거나 5초 간격으로 PeekMessage를 호출하여 시간 초과를 다시 설정해야 합니다.

Internet Explorer 4.0 이상 버전의 경우 시간 초과는 더 이상 Windows 메시지를 기반으로 하는 고정 값이 아닙니다. 이제 Internet Explorer는 실행된 총 스크립트 명령 수를 추적하고 시간 초과된 시점부터 또는 이벤트 처리기로부터, 새 스크립트 실행이 시작될 때마다 스크립트 엔진을 사용하여 현재 페이지에 대해 이 값을 다시 설정합니다. Internet Explorer는 해당 값이 임계값을 초과할 경우 "장기 실행 스크립트" 대화 상자를 표시합니다. Internet Explorer는 제한을 초과했는지 알아보기 위해 모든 명령을 확인하지는 않습니다. 스크립트 엔진은 실행되는 명령 수로 Internet Explorer를 주기적으로 폴링하고 Internet Explorer는 제한을 초과했는지 확인합니다. 이 메커니즘 때문에 스크립트 엔진이 Internet Explorer를 폴링하기 전에 전체 스크립트 실행이 완료되면 이러한 대화 상자를 표시하지 않고 기본 제한을 초과해서 실행될 수 있습니다.

저희가 Internet Explorer 4.0, 5.0, 6, 7 또는 8에서 이 시간 초과 값을 변경할 수 있게 하려면 "해결 지원" 절로 이동하십시오. 이 문제를 직접 해결하려면 직접 해결 절로 이동하십시오.

해결 지원



이 문제를 자동으로 해결하려면 Fix it 단추나 링크를 클릭합니다. 파일 다운로드 대화 상자에서 실행을 클릭하고 Fix it 마법사의 단계를 따릅니다.


문제 자동 해결
Microsoft Fix it 50403


참고
  • 이 마법사는 영어 버전에만 적용될 수 있으나 자동 해결은 다른 언어 버전의 Windows에서도 작동합니다.
  • 현재 문제가 있는 컴퓨터에서 작업하고 있지 않은 경우 Fix it 솔루션을 플래시 드라이브 또는 CD에 저장한 후 문제가 있는 컴퓨터에서 실행하십시오.

그런 후 "문제가 해결되었습니까?" 절로 이동하십시오.



직접 해결

중요 이 절, 방법 또는 작업에는 레지스트리를 수정하는 방법에 대한 단계가 포함되어 있습니다. 그러나 레지스트리를 잘못 수정하면 심각한 문제가 발생할 수도 있으므로 다음 단계를 주의하여 수행해야 합니다. 추가 보호 조치로 레지스트리를 수정하기 전에 해당 레지스트리를 백업하는 것이 좋습니다. 이렇게 하면 문제가 발생하는 경우 레지스트리를 복원할 수 있습니다. 레지스트리 백업 및 복원 방법에 대한 자세한 내용은 다음 문서 번호를 클릭하여 Microsoft 기술 자료 문서를 참조하십시오.
322756  (http://support.microsoft.com/kb/322756/ ) Windows XP 및 Windows Server 2003에서 레지스트리를 백업, 편집 및 복원하는 방법


Internet Explorer 4.0, 5.0, 6, 7 또는 8에서 이 시간 초과 값을 변경하려면 다음과 같이 하십시오.
  1. Regedt32.exe와 같은 레지스트리 편집기를 사용하여 이 키를 엽니다.
    HKEY_CURRENT_USER\Software\Microsoft\Internet Explorer\Styles

    참고Styles 키가 없는 경우 Styles라는새 키를 만듭니다.
  2. 이 키 아래에 "MaxScriptStatements"라는 새로운 DWORD 값을 만들고 해당 값을 원하는 스크립트 명령 수로 설정합니다. 이 값을 어떤 값으로 설정할지 잘 모를 경우 DWORD 값 0xFFFFFFFF로 설정하여 해당 대화 상자가 표시되지 않도록 할 수 있습니다.
기본적으로 이 키는 없습니다. 이 키가 추가되지 않은 경우 시간 초과 대화 상자에 대한 기본 임계값 제한은 Internet Explorer 4 이상에서 5,000,000개 명령입니다.

Internet Explorer 4.0, 5.0, 6, 7 및 8 시간 초과는 실행되는 스크립트 명령의 수를 기반으로 하므로 ActiveX 컨트롤 또는 데이터베이스 액세스 지연 중에 시간 초과 대화 상자가 표시되지 않습니다. 스크립트의 무한 루프는 여전히 감지됩니다.

문제가 해결되었습니까?

  • 문제가 해결되었는지 확인합니다. 문제가 해결된 경우는 이 절에 설명된 작업이 끝난 것이지만 문제가 해결되지 않은 경우에는 기술 지원 서비스에 문의 (http://support.microsoft.com/contactus) 할 수 있습니다.
  • 의견을 보내 주셔서 감사합니다. 의견을 보내거나 이 해결 방법에 대한 문제점을 보고하려면 "해결 지원 (http://blogs.technet.com/fixit4me/) " 블로그에 의견을 남겨 주시거나 전자 메일 (mailto:fixit4me@microsoft.com?Subject=KB) 을 보내 주십시오.

[출처] http://support.microsoft.com/kb/175500/ko
저작자 표시
Posted by YearningSoul


티스토리 툴바